Swami Lakshmanjoo:
Born in 1907, Swami Lakshmanjoo was the last in an unbroken line of Kashmir Shaiva masters. As a boy, his life was filled with a spiritual thirst to know and realize God. From a very early age, he was filled with spiritual experiences. As Swamiji grew older his desire to completely realize and apprehend the world of spirituality became paramount. He devoted his whole life to teaching Kashmir Shaivism to those who asked and translating and commenting on what he considered to be the most important texts of this system. He became renowned as a philosopher saint steeped in the tradition of Kashmir Shaivism.
